Energy economicsLaajuus (5 cr)
Code: EN00BH50
Credits
5 op
Objective
After this study you:
- understand energy economy from the perspectives of both energy consumers and producers
- can calculate the investment costs and profitability of an investment
- can determine the profitability of changing the heating method
- know the objectives and measures of energy policy.
Content
How is the price of energy formed?
What is energy efficiency?
How to calculate the profitability of an investment?
How does the electricity market work?
Why are there taxes in the price of energy?
Qualifications
Basic of energy production and power stations
Fuels and heating systems
